Top 3 Best Tulia Public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 947 students in Tulia, TX.
The top ranked public schools in Tulia, TX are Tulia High School, Tulia J High School and Tulia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Tulia, TX public schools have an average math proficiency score of 23% (versus the Texas public school average of 37%), and reading proficiency score of 22% (versus the 42% statewide average). Schools in Tulia have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Texas public schools.
Minority enrollment is 78%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Texas public school average of 74% (majority Hispanic).
